与表格格式数据有关的 Python 库 Tablib

码农软件 · 软件分类 · Python开发工具 · 2019-11-12 15:59:02

软件介绍

Tablib 是一个与表格格式数据有关的 Python 库,允许导入、导出、管理表格格式数据。

特性

    1 导出/导入格式

  • Excel (Sets + Books)

  • JSON (Sets + Books)

  • YAML (Sets + Books)

  • HTML (Sets)

  • TSV (Sets)

  • CSV (Sets)

    2 数据操作

  • 切片

  • 定义动态列

  • 过滤

  • 格式化

示例

准备数据

headers = ('first_name', 'last_name')

data = [
    ('John', 'Adams'),
    ('George', 'Washington')
]

data = tablib.Dataset(*data, headers=headers)

添加新行

data.append(('Henry', 'Ford'))

添加新的一列

data.append_col((90, 67, 83), header='age')

导出json

>>> print data.json
[
  {
    "last_name": "Adams",
    "age": 90,
    "first_name": "John"
  },
  {
    "last_name": "Ford",
    "age": 83,
    "first_name": "Henry"
  }
]

导出xls文件

with open('grades.xls', 'wb') as f:
    f.write(tests.xls)

本文地址:https://www.codercto.com/soft/d/18836.html

数据结构与算法

数据结构与算法

许卓群、杨冬青、唐世渭、张铭 / 高等教育出版社 / 2004-1 / 29.50元

《数据结构与算法》把数据结构的原理和算法分析技术有机地结合在一起,系统地介绍了各种类型的数据结构和排序、检索的各种算法,还引入了一些比较高级的数据结构及相关的算法分析技术。.《数据结构与算法》分为基本数据结构、排序和检索、高级数据结构三部分。借助抽象数据类型,从逻辑结构的角度系统地介绍了线性表、字符串、二叉树、树和图等各种基本数据结构;从算法的角度讨论排序、检索和索引算法;从应用的角度介绍了一些复......一起来看看 《数据结构与算法》 这本书的介绍吧!

图片转BASE64编码
图片转BASE64编码

在线图片转Base64编码工具

XML 在线格式化
XML 在线格式化

在线 XML 格式化压缩工具

Markdown 在线编辑器
Markdown 在线编辑器

Markdown 在线编辑器